Ship domain

Bearings are key components of ships, with their core applications concentrated in three major systems: In the power system, the main engine (such as a diesel engine) relies on sliding bearings to support the crankshaft, while the tail shaft (connected to the propeller) uses water-lubricated or oil-lubricated bearings to resist seawater corrosion, and the intermediate shaft uses self-aligning roller bearings to compensate for installation deviations; in the transmission and auxiliary system, gearboxes transmit power through tapered roller bearings, while deep groove ball bearings are commonly used in equipment such as generators, pumps, and fans, and high-speed angular contact ball bearings are adapted for compressors; in terms of steering and deck machinery, the steering gear system relies on thrust bearings to withstand the resistance of the rudder blade, ensuring flexible ship maneuvering.
